Now Elon Musk asks if ‘w’ should be deleted from Twitter

New majority Twitter shareholder Elon Musk issued several polls to his millions of followers on the social media platform on Saturday.

The outspoken Tesla CEO, known for his social media antics, initially asked if he should transform the company’s Silicon Valley headquarters into a homeless shelter, before suggesting the removal of the letter ‘w’ in Twitter.

In the first post, Musk – who purchased a 9.2 percent stake in the social media giant earlier this week and was subsequently named to the company’s board of directors – seemingly took aim at the company’s lax remote working policies, saying he came up with the plan ‘since no one shows up anyway.’
